Apartment 32B at 207 East 57th Street is a stunning corner two bedroom two bath home dramatically perched on the 32nd floor of Place 57, an exquisite glass tower on one of Midtown Manhattan’s most elite blocks. This luxury condo apartment is now available for rent, either furnished or unfurnished and has breathtaking panoramic views from every room with ten-foot ceilings and floor-to-ceiling windows facing three exposures.
By day, residents may bask in sunlight and feast their eyes on helicopter views of the city’s spectacular skyline, Central Park and river; by night, they may luxuriate under the romantic city lights while curling up in the living room beside a gas fireplace. The glamorous space is tastefully designed, with a luxurious corner master suite offering river views and a walk-in closet, plus two additional closets. The generous master bathroom features Waterworks fixtures, a large window over the soaking tub, and a separate glass shower.
The spacious second bedroom is framed by a wall of south-facing floor-to-ceiling windows and a generous closet. The second bathroom includes a glass shower and a closet with a washer and dryer.
The open and modern kitchen is outfitted with Viking appliances and a substantial island, perfect for entertaining. With only one other apartment occupying the 32nd floor, a resident can enjoy privacy and exclusivity.
This sleek and striking boutique building was designed by noted architect Ismael Leyva and features a glamorous lobby decked in Baccarat crystal, as well as a ceiling of chandeliers designed by the acclaimed interior designer Vincente Wolf. On-site amenities include a professional 24-hour concierge, a resident lounge and meeting room, a fitness center, an outdoor patio garden and a children’s playroom.
Located on Manhattan’s world-famous 57th Street corridor, this centrally located apartment is convenient to great dining and shopping. Within just a few blocks of the building, residents will find acclaimed restaurants (the Four Seasons, Daniel, La Grenouille and Tao to name just a few), fabulous shopping (Barney’s, Bloomingdales and Madison/Fifth Avenue designer stores), gourmet food markets (Whole Foods is across the street) and all transportation.
